Have you heard an excellent rag to riches story lately? Listen to Andy and his guest, Monte Durham, discuss how he went from growing up with no running water to becoming a hugely successful fashion expert and one of the stars of TLC’s Say Yes to the Dress, Atlanta, where he had been the fashion director at Bridals by Lori, the south’s premier bridal salon.

Monte shares his life in small-town West Virginia, how he was bullied and how that contributed to the man he is today. He discusses going to junior college, then a fashion program that led him to dressing mannequins before he started dressing people. Monte also speaks about wanting to style hair and going to beauty school when he was thirty-two.

Listen, as Monte discusses his position at a bridal salon where he met Lori Allen, how she got him to work for her, and how she insisted that he star with her in the pilot for Say Yes to the Dress Atlanta, which had 10 seasons! Monte gives us insight into the show from the psychology involved with helping a bride find a wedding dress to dealing with the entourage and the drama they bring. 

Monte also shares about the new salon he is opening up in Old Town Alexandria, Virginia, and all the unique details he has researched to make sure it will be the best experience you can have when going to a salon.
